Throughout the world, Catholics turn their hearts and prayers towards Our Lady, seeking her intercession and reflecting on her example of faith, humility\u00a0and trust in God. For many within our own community, devotion to Mary provides comfort, strength and encouragement to live lives grounded in hope and faith.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Marian devotion has long been an important part of the Church\u2019s spiritual life. Mary is seen as a model of discipleship, someone who listened deeply to God\u2019s call and responded with generosity and courage. During May, we are invited not only to pray to Mary but also to imitate her virtues in our daily lives, especially through kindness, compassion and openness to God\u2019s will.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>One of the most cherished expressions of Marian prayer is the Rosary. Traditionally associated with St Dominic, who is believed to have received it through the intercession of Our Lady, the Rosary remains a powerful and reflective prayer. Through its rhythm and repetition, it invites us to meditate on the life of Christ through the eyes of Mary. Praying the Rosary with sincerity and intention brings a sense of peace and reassurance, reminding us that we are never alone and that Mary lovingly accompanies all her children.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Throughout the month of May, our College community will have a number of opportunities to come together in prayer and celebration.
